As we move closer toward the semi final stage of this year's Champions League, just four clubs remain in the standings—BVB Borussia Dortmund, Paris Saint-Germain, Bayern Munich, and CF Real Madrid—and the stakes have never felt higher. It's been a particularly exciting edition of the annual tournament, and just one question hangs over the heads of football fans everywhere: who will be standing on the winner's podium at Wembley Stadium in London this June? In celebration of the festivities, UEFA and Just Eat Takeaway.com — the official food delivery partner of the Champions League — teamed up to make a collaborative collection for friends and family.

The exclusive merchandise will be fronted by none other than the iconic former England captain, BBC football pundit, and recreational boxer Rio Ferdinand. As the face of the lookbook, Ferdinand brings his legendary status and impeccable sense of style to the forefront of this exclusive collaboration.

At the heart of this collection lies a meticulously crafted varsity jacket that seamlessly merges classic football gear motifs with contemporary sensibilities. Inspired by cult football designs, playful food graphics, and modern design, the jacket is a testament to the shared passion and excitement of the UEFA Champions League. Every detail is a nod to the camaraderie and thrill of the game.

The jacket is compatible with a series of collectible velcro patches. The jacket, therefore, goes beyond a traditional commemorative item; instead, it becomes a dynamic and interactive memorabilia that reflects the unique emotional journey of the person who wears it.
